CHSAA girls golf championships
Credit: James Escher
Emmah Federman of Kellenberg tees off on the 13th hole of Eisenhower Park's Blue Course during the Nassau-Suffolk CHSAA girls golf championship on Tuesday, May 16, 2017. She shot a 5-over 77 to win the event.
